I received my Pre-arrival on April 23rd, is there anything i should do on my end? Or just wait for the next step?
if you are already in Canada, i don't think you have to do anything.
you can use this service only if you are overseas applicant.
it can help you to:
  1. Prepare for your move to Canada and learn about life and work there.
  2. Get your education, work experience, and credentials recognized.
  3. Connect with employers.
  4. Access free settlement services, including language training, after arrival.
